      Add MeshRasterizerOpenGL · cb495504
      Krzysztof Chalupka authored
      Summary:
      Adding MeshRasterizerOpenGL, a faster alternative to MeshRasterizer. The new rasterizer follows the ideas from "Differentiable Surface Rendering via non-Differentiable Sampling".
      
      The new rasterizer 20x faster on a 2M face mesh (try pose optimization on Nefertiti from https://www.cs.cmu.edu/~kmcrane/Projects/ModelRepository/!). The larger the mesh, the larger the speedup.
      
      There are two main disadvantages:
      * The new rasterizer works with an OpenGL backend, so requires pycuda.gl and pyopengl installed (though we avoided writing any C++ code, everything is in Python!)
      * The new rasterizer is non-differentiable. However, you can still differentiate the rendering function if you use if with the new SplatterPhongShader which we recently added to PyTorch3D (see the original paper cited above).

      align_corners and padding for TexturesUV · e25ccab3
      Jeremy Reizenstein authored
      Summary:
      Allow, and make default, align_corners=True for texture maps. Allow changing the padding_mode and set the default to be "border" which produces more logical results. Some new documentation.
      
      The previous behavior corresponds to padding_mode="zeros" and align_corners=False.

      Fix coordinate system conventions in renderer · 15c72be4
      Nikhila Ravi authored
      Summary:
      ## Updates
      
      - Defined the world and camera coordinates according to this figure. The world coordinates are defined as having +Y up, +X left and +Z in.
      
      {F230888499}
      
      - Removed all flipping from blending functions.
      - Updated the rasterizer to return images with +Y up and +X left.
      - Updated all the mesh rasterizer tests
          - The expected values are now defined in terms of the default +Y up, +X left
          - Added tests where the triangles in the meshes are non symmetrical so that it is clear which direction +X and +Y are
